Question : Objets d'extrait de jet

C'est un petit extrait d'un jet de réponse.  J'emploie le code below.

I veux pouvoir extraire les données à partir du jet.  Quelle est la manière la plus facile de faire ceci ?

{« contacts » : [
{« email » : « [email protected] », " firstName » : « Collette », « lastName » : « Craig », de « préfixe " : nulle, « suffix » : nulle, " fax » : null, « téléphone » : null, « street » : « Parc de 5 Clonliffe », « street2 » : « Culmore », " ville » : « wbr/>DERRY de L'< », « state » : « L'Derry », « postalCode » : « BT48 8NT », « createDate » : « 10h15 de 2010-07-20 : 15 », « statut » : « normal », « bounceCount » : « 0 », " contactId » : « 13881205 »},
{« email » : « admin.belfast@centreni.org », « firstName » : « Les », de " lastName " du : de « Allamby ", « préfixe » : null, « suffix » : nulle, « fax » : nulle, " téléphone » : null, « street » : « Rue de 124 Donegall », « street2 » : nulle, « city » : « BELFAST », « state » : de « Antrim ", « postalCode » : « BT1 2GY », « createDate » : « 10h15 de 2010-07-20 : 15 », « statut » : « normal », « bounceCount » : « 0 », " contactId » : « 13881206 »},
{« email » : « admin@freeserve.co.uk », « firstName » : « Thomas », « lastName » : « McElroy », « prefix » : null, « suffix » : nulle, « fax » : nulle, « phone » : null, « rue » : centre du " Westcourt », « street2 » : « Rue de la caserne 8-30 », « ville » : « BELFAST », « state » : « Antrim », « postalCode » : « BT12 4AH », « createDate » : « 10h15 de 2010-07-20 : 15 », « statut » : « normal », « bounceCount » : « 0 », " contactId » : « 13881207 »},
class= > " clair " de
> de " codeSnippet " de class= de
class= " lineNumbers " de
class= de
1 :
2 :
3 :
4 :
5 :
6 :
7 :
8 :
9 :
10 :
11 :
12 :
13 :
14 :
15 :
16 :
17 :
demande " de " codeSnippet842940 d'id= " de
Dim de class= en tant que System.Net.HttpWebRequest = ar.AsyncState
        Faible réponse comme HttpWebResponse
        réponse = Request.GetResponse
        Faible s comme jet = response.GetResponseStream ()
        Faible coder comme codage = System.Text.Encoding.GetEncoding (« utf-8 »)
        Obscurcir le readStream en tant que nouveau StreamReader (s, codent)
        Obscurcir Respon comme corde = ""
        Obscurcir lu (256) comme [le char]

        'Lire 256 charcters à la fois.
        Obscurcir le compte comme nombre entier = readStream.Read (lus, 0, a lu. Longueur)

        Tandis que compte > 0
            Faible streptocoque en tant que nouveau [corde] (lue, 0, compte)
            Streptocoque de Respon +=
            compte = readStream.Read (lu, 0, 256)
        Finir tandis que
class= de

Réponse : Objets d'extrait de jet

vous pouvez employer

sr.ReadToEnd () ;

j'espère qu'il lira des données entières dans une vont

deuxièmement

readStream.Readline ()
Autres solutions  
  •  MS Excel 2007 et pdf - l'exportation vers le pdf prend de longues heures !
  •  Dans le Perl, comment j'ajoute une valeur à la liste, puis le contrôle pour voir si la valeur existent avant d'ajouter une nouvelle valeur
  •  Comment fais j'initialiser de la HP BL460c G6 de san et de la HP XP 240000
  •  Comment fais j'employer une clef de permis de volume sur un ordinateur de HP avec du CD de restauration
  •  Emplacement primaire de deux SCCM dans l'annuaire actif
  •  L'initiateur et la HP D2D de l'iSCSI R2 du serveur 2008 de Windows GERCENT l'issue
  •  Stocker le dossier dans le mysql using connector.net et le champ de goutte
  •  Carte vidéo d'USB - bit 32 sur le matériel travaillant au niveau du bit 64 ?
  •  asp.net que j'essaye de convertir une forme de HTML en forme d'aspx ou ? ce qui jamais. Aide du besoin sur la façon dont à à elle.
  •  Winzip 12 issues de secours du travail ?
  •  
    programming4us programming4us